Overview of Alcazar Park
Alcazar Park is a large city park in Larissa, in central Greece, located on Grigoriou Lampraki. A place for walking and relaxing, it is among the city’s best-known green spaces. Its layout offers a welcome break in the middle of the urban fabric, with shaded paths and open areas.
The name “Alcazar” evokes an architectural image found in several Greek cities, but the park itself is mainly known as a public space for relaxation. In Larissa, it serves as an urban landmark and a meeting point for residents. Its reputation comes from the lasting place it has in the daily life of the city.
The park stands out for its leafy atmosphere, walking paths, and resting areas that shape the promenade. Depending on the area, you will find mature trees, lawns, and simple landscaping that puts the focus on the scenery. It is this understated character, more than any monument, that defines its identity.
Alcazar Park is appreciated for the contrast it creates with the lively atmosphere of Larissa. It appeals both to those looking for a peaceful walk and to those who want a break in the shade, in a central and easily accessible setting. For many visitors, it is a good starting point for understanding the city’s urban rhythm.
